Good evening. My daughter is off to college with her new laptop and I now
have a problem. I have her old desk top here and wanted to give it to my
son. Well, I am the administrator and forgot my password. She gave me her
password but she is just a user as I limited her account. Anyone know how I
can create a new password or new account for me.....HELP

If you are using XP Home start up in Safe Mode (repeatedly tap the F8 key
just after the the POST screen and log in with the inbuilt Administrator
accounr (there is no password (unless some one set it)).

If you are using XP Pro hit Ctrl-Alt-Del twice at the welcome screen and log
in as Administrator.

If you are using the XP Pro Administrator account as your day to day account
(which you shouldn't) then Go to http://home.eunet.no/~pnordahl/ntpasswd/ .
There you will find zip files that will let you create boot floppy disks or
bootable CDs that will enable you to reset any system password on an NT
class
operating system.

How to Log On to Windows XP If You Forget Your Password or Your
Password Expires
